ChatGPT代码插件
ChatGPT代码插件是一种强大的人工智能工具,它可以为开发人员提供更便捷、高效的代码生成和编辑体验。该插件基于最先进的语言模型,能够理解开发者的需求,并生成具有一定逻辑性和准确性的代码片段。
使用ChatGPT代码插件的好处
ChatGPT代码插件可实现多种代码相关功能,为开发人员提供了许多好处:
代码自动补全:ChatGPT代码插件可以根据现有的代码片段,为开发人员提供智能化的代码自动补全建议。这大大提高了代码编写的速度和准确性,减少了错误。
代码生成:插件可以根据开发者的描述或需求,生成相应的代码段。无论是创建新代码还是修改旧有代码,插件都可以帮助开发人员迅速生成满足需求的代码。
代码重构:当开发者需要重构代码时,插件能够根据开发者的指导和需求,自动生成重构后的代码。这极大地简化了开发人员的工作负担,提高了代码重构的效率。
代码格式化:插件还可以根据开发者的选择,自动对代码进行格式化。无论是缩进、空格还是换行,插件都可以满足开发者的个性化需求。
代码错误提示:插件还具备代码错误提示的功能。当开发者编写错误的代码时,插件会根据错误类型和上下文,给出相应的提示和建议,帮助开发者及时修复错误。
ChatGPT代码插件的工作原理
ChatGPT代码插件的工作原理是基于预训练的语言模型和大规模的代码库。插件首先根据开发者的输入,利用预训练的模型进行信息理解和代码生成。
在生成代码过程中,插件还会参考大规模的代码库,以便根据已有的实践和最佳实践为开发者提供更准确、高质量的代码建议。
此外,插件还可以根据用户的反馈和评价进行自我训练,逐渐提高生成代码的质量和准确性。
ChatGPT代码插件的未来展望
随着人工智能技术的不断发展,ChatGPT代码插件有望在未来取得更大的突破和进展。
首先,插件可能会引入更多的代码库和语言规范,以提供更全面、多样化的代码建议和生成。这样可以满足更广泛的开发需求,提高开发效率。
其次,插件可能会支持多种程序语言,不仅限于特定的编程语言。这样一来,开发人员可以在不同的项目和领域中更方便地使用插件,从而扩大插件的适用范围和用户群。
最后,插件可能还会引入更多的智能化功能,如代码优化、自动重构等。这样可以进一步降低开发人员的工作负担,提高代码质量和可维护性。
综上所述,ChatGPT代码插件是一种强大的工具,它在代码生成和编辑方面拥有巨大潜力。随着技术的进步,我们有理由相信,插件将为开发人员提供更优质、高效的代码开发体验。